The kids Golf has been parked outside for a few weeks, no spark. The coil was ok but I saw no pulse coming from the computer to trigger a spark. I got a KLine cable for it off ebay ($12 delivered), which is a VW type ODB cable so I can talk to the cars computer from the laptop to get a clue as to what's wrong. Sometimes it would start and run just fine but lately it just won't kick :(

First go it says no errors so we turn the key and it starts. :shrug:

Today I try again and it won't start. The PC can't connect to the engine controller anymore, yet the immobiliser computer says invalid response, data wiring error.

I pumped the info into google and it tells me there is a relay suppling juice to the engine computer and the relay maybe suspect. I found the fusebox under the dash and all the relays where halve way out of their sockets. I pushed them all back in and vrooom, away it goes, Magic. Been driving it all night, starting and stopping all over the place and what a great little car it is :D

Took over a month to fix but only cost $12 to get a pointer to fix it and no tow truck. Thanks google, I owe ya one.

Well almost a complete win, it stopped again, would not start, I flicked the relay with my finger and it started. Ordered a new relay, needed the vin number to get it, and replaced it, $36.

I pulled the old relay apart, ripped the cover off, and there is a single dry joint on the PCB. It's a bit off when a single dry joint can stop a car from running, then again the thing is 14 years old :)
